Watford Team News:
The Hornets welcome back defender James Chambers and midfielder Matthew Spring after the pair served a one-match suspension against Bolton Wanderers. Spring looks set to start in the centre of the park as Al Bangura remains a doubt (ankle).
Both wide-man Ashley Young and influential defender Clarke Carlisle are suspended. On-loan Chris Eagle looks set to retain a starting birth on the right of midfield while Jay DeMerit is expected to deputise at centre-half for Carlisle.

Stoke City Team News:
The Potters will be without Darel Russell and Sambegou Bangoura for the trip to Vicarage Road. Midfielder Russell is out with an ankle injury while top-scorer Bangoura is on international duty for Guinea in the African Nations Cup.
Former Hornet Bruce Dyer could make a return to his former club in place of Mamady Sidibe (ankle). Former Chelsea and Leeds defender Michael Duberry returns from suspension.
